Error codes per brand
Samsung has the most verified codes in the corpus with 84 (19.2%), the only brand covered in both markets, followed by LG (73) and Whirlpool (41). 293 codes (66.9%) are US-market and 145 (33.1%) UK-market; 54.6% of all codes were derived from a manufacturer listing, the rest from a repair-reference listing.

One row per error code, unique on (brand, market, appliance type, code): the same code string in the US and UK lists is two records. Every code was re-derived from one of 30 fetched source listings (a manufacturer support page or a disclosed repair reference); codes whose source stated no meaning were dropped, and brand pairs under 10 verified codes were dropped rather than padded.
Error codes per appliance type
Washers account for 57.1% of the corpus (250 codes), followed by dishwashers (73, 16.7%) and oven / ranges (45, 10.3%). The 26 brand-market-type pairs range from 27 codes (Miele UK washer) down to 10, the inclusion floor.

Coverage follows what each brand publishes per market and appliance type; a dash means the pair is not in the corpus, not that the brand has no such codes. Denominator for every share: 438 codes.
The most common fault categories
The largest fault category is sensor, 62 of 438 codes (14.2%), followed by water supply (48, 11.0%) and motor (45, 10.3%). The leading category differs by appliance: washers motor (36 of 250); dishwashers drainage / water supply (12 of 73); oven / ranges sensor (13 of 45); dryers ventilation (8 of 40); refrigerators fan / sensor (6 of 30).

cause_category is a controlled label assigned per code from the source's stated meaning (23 values); each code carries exactly one. Two categories are shown where they tie for first place. Categories describe what the code reports, not the confirmed root cause.
How many codes stop the appliance
Of the 410 codes with a severity class, 32.7% are stop failure (the appliance halts until the fault clears), 60.0% degraded and 7.3% informational. 28 codes carry no severity and are excluded. Among categories with at least 10 classified codes, drainage has the highest stop-failure share (84.4%) and sensor the lowest (0.0%).

severity is assigned from the source's description of the appliance's behaviour when the code shows: stop failure, degraded operation or an informational message. Categories with fewer than 10 classified codes are left out of the share table.
Which components the codes point to
The control board is the component most often named, by 46 codes (10.5%), ahead of the drain pump (28) and the water inlet valve (28). 147 distinct components are named across the corpus.

component is the part the source names as the subject of the code, normalised to one label per code; it is where diagnosis starts, not a confirmed failed part.
How much of the repair work is DIY
247 of 438 codes (56.4%) carry at least one ranked repair procedure, 288 in all. 50.3% of procedures are easy and 23.6% professional only; looking at the first-ranked procedure per code, 58.7% are easy and 19.0% professional only. 31 procedures consist of requesting professional service. The other 191 codes (140 washer, 51 dishwasher) come from sources that state no repair and carry none.

Procedures are ranked per code with a stated basis: 220 manufacturer first (76.4%), 68 cost ascending (23.6%); a rank without evidence never ships. diy_difficulty is assigned per procedure (easy, moderate, advanced, professional only).
